Abraham’s Servant

I’ve loved reading in the book of Genesis for the past couple of weeks. A lady came into the store this morning to pick up a One Year Bible, and said “Genesis sure is read a lot in the month of January!” I wanted to dive into my own stories of how God has spoken to me through the life of Abraham, but there wasn’t time. So, I will share with you the passage that ministered to me last weekend. Abraham had a plan to get a bride for his son Isaac from the far away land of his people. He didn’t send just anyone to find Rebecca,but he sent his oldest, most trusted servant. Abraham’s servant must’ve really loved and respected him, because he made sure that he prayed over every aspect of his task and was totally led by God in every step that He made. He wanted to please Abraham and knew that the chances of him finding the specific bride on his own were slim. Just like the Faithful One that He is, God had this man covered. He came though on every little detail that this servant asked for as a sign! Even down to the drink for His camels! (if you read the story, you’ll be in awe of that part, too!) The verse that I loved and circled and high lighted in this story, is Gen. 24:40 -And he said unto me, The Lord, before whom I walk, will send his angel with thee, and prosper thy way; and thou shalt take a wife for my son of my kindred, and of my father’s house:

Even Abraham knew that the task would be impossible unless God went before his servant. And just like the Lord led in this instance thousands of years ago, He is sending His angel before you today, to prosper your way. I’m glad we don’t have to wander around, uncertain of ourselves and God’s faithfulness to lead. We can know that He will go before us and make the way plain. Trust God and obey! This promise is for us, just like the Lord told Joshua,   “Have I not commanded you? Be strong and courageous! Do not tremble or be dismayed, for the LORD your God is with you wherever you go.” Josh. 1:9
